Ive got an old 98 box that runs a 16bit dos app, that outputs directly to a parallel port printer. I want to virtualize this 98 machine, however I am unsure how to emulate the parallel printer output. There is no option within the app to set printer, it just spews out directly to ltp1. Is there any way to emulate an lpt port in windows 98 under hyperv / esx?
